Is Akin Gump really LGBTQ friendly?

Akin Gump Strauss Hauer & Feld LLP believes in creating an inclusive and welcoming workplace for all employees, including those who identify as lesbian, gay, bisexual, transgender or queer (LGBTQ). The firm offers a number of benefits and protections to its LGBTQ employees, including domestic partner health coverage and transgender-inclusive health care. Akin Gump also participates in and donates to public events and organizations that support LGBTQ rights, and it has donated to politicians who support or don't support LGBTQ rights legislation.

Does Akin Gump have inclusive workforce protections?
Akin Gump has inclusive workforce protections, with policies that include both sexual orientation and gender identity & expression for all operations

Does Akin Gump offer LGBTQ friendly benefits to its employees?
Akin Gump has strong and inclusive benefits offering for US Employees.
Health Insurance and other benefits are equivalent when it comes to their coverage of spouses or domestic partners for different-sex and same-sex couples.
At Akin Gump Transgender individuals are offered equal health coverage, including medically necessary care.

Does Akin Gump have an LGBTQ inclusive culture?
Akin Gump has shown sustained commitment to diversity through several initiatives like training for new hires and employees, executives performance tied to diversity goals, and policies that support an inclusive culture around gender identity and self expression.
Akin Gump has employee groups and/or diversity councils within the company to support LGBTQ employees, and has several programs around hiring, supplier selection, marketing, and philanthropy to support LBBTQ individuals, causes, and organizations.
